Natalia Lafourcade was the big victor Thursday at the Latin Grammy Awards, making good on four of her five nominations for her album “Hasta la Raiz”.
The actor-and-singer rapped the lyrics trying to “find my Sofia Vergara” in both Spanish and English, and performed to the crowd at MGM Grand Garden Arena in Las Vegas with his wife Jada Pinkett Smith and eldest son Trey Smith, 23, in the audience.
Will Smith took center stage at the event when he joined Bomba Estéreo for a performance of their song “Fiesta”. More than 30 performers are expected to take the stage during the three-hour ceremony. Maluma teamed up with Fifth Harmony for an unforgettable performance while Juan Luis Guerra sang one of his latest hits. Last month, he dropped new music for the first time in 10 years. His Todo Tiene su Hora won for contemporary tropical album and its track “Tus Besos” was named best tropical song.
Honoree Roberto Carlos accepts his award at the Latin Recording Academy Person of the Year Tribute at the Mandalay Bay Convention Center on Wednesday, November 18, 2015, in Las Vegas.
The Mexican group Mana won for Best Pop/Rock Album on “Cama Incendiada” (“Burned Bed”).
